Abstract

The transition towards Industry 4.0 and Modular Production is often hindered by the prevalence of "Brownfield" assets—legacy industrial machinery that lacks the native connectivity and standardized interfaces required by modern orchestration systems. Replacing this functional equipment is often economically unsustainable. This thesis proposes and validates a software-based solution to this challenge: the creation of a "Module Type Package (MTP) Gateway." Using the Zenon Software Platform and its OpenDCS framework, a "Digital Wrapper" was engineered for a legacy material handling unit ("Selector Machine") controlled by a proprietary Beckhoff TwinCAT PLC. The gateway architecture was designed to decouple the machine's physical hardware from the supervisory control system. It utilizes the TwinCAT ADS protocol for low latency "Southbound" communication with the legacy hardware and an OPC UA Server for "Northbound" communication, strictly adhering to the VDI/VDE/NAMUR 2658 standard. The implementation involved the definition of MTP Data Assemblies, the modeling of Service State Machines using IEC 61131-3 logic, and the automated generation of the MTP Manifest. The solution was validated in a professional engineering testbed. Results confirm that the gateway successfully translates standardized commands from a Process Orchestration Layer (POL) into machine-specific binary signals with a total system latency of less than 50ms. This study demonstrates that a Logic Gateway approach effectively bridges the gap between legacy automation and smart manufacturing, enabling "Plug & Produce" capabilities without invasive hardware modifications.
